1. The Faroe Islands – Europe’s Best-Kept Secret

Why Visit?

These rugged, misty islands sitting between Iceland and Norway feel like a scene straight out of a fantasy novel. Jagged cliffs, rolling green hills, and the occasional puffin colony make the Faroe Islands a dream for nature lovers.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Luxury cruise lines like Ponant and Silversea offer intimate voyages to these lesser-known North Atlantic gems. Expect guided hikes, stunning fjord-side villages, and opportunities to witness the Northern Lights without battling tourist crowds.

2. Raja Ampat, Indonesia – A Diver’s Paradise

Why Visit?

Located in the heart of the Coral Triangle, Raja Ampat is home to some of the most biodiverse marine life on the planet. Think untouched coral reefs, crystal-clear waters, and islands so remote that few travelers ever reach them.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

High-end cruise lines like Aqua Expeditions and SeaTrek Sailing Adventures offer intimate, small-ship experiences here. You’ll spend your days snorkeling or diving in waters teeming with manta rays, sea turtles, and colorful fish. At night, unwind on deck under a starlit sky, sipping a cocktail miles away from civilization.

3. Komodo Island, Indonesia – Beyond the Dragons

Why Visit?

Most people associate Komodo Island with its legendary dragons. But beyond these prehistoric creatures, the island offers pink sand beaches, spectacular snorkeling spots, and rugged hiking trails with panoramic views.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Boutique ships like Aqua Blu take travelers through this stunning region in style. You can witness Komodo dragons in their natural habitat, snorkel in vibrant coral gardens, and kayak through secluded coves—all without sacrificing comfort.

4. The Kimberley, Australia – A Wild, Untamed Frontier

Why Visit?

The Kimberley region in Western Australia is one of the most remote and untouched places on earth. Towering red cliffs, thundering waterfalls, and ancient Aboriginal rock art make this destination a must-visit for adventurers.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Unlike typical Australian cruises, a Kimberley adventure (offered by True North and Ponant) is all about rugged exploration. Zodiac excursions take guests to secret waterfalls, while expert guides lead hikes through dramatic gorges. And with fewer tourists around, you’ll feel like you have this stunning landscape all to yourself.

5. Baffin Island, Canada – Arctic Wonders Without the Crowds

Why Visit?

When people think of the Arctic, they usually imagine Norway or Greenland, but Canada’s Baffin Island is a hidden gem packed with jaw-dropping landscapes and unique wildlife. Massive glaciers, towering cliffs, and elusive polar bears make this a destination like no other.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Luxury expedition cruises like those from Quark Expeditions and Scenic take visitors deep into the Arctic wilderness. Think close encounters with seals, whales, and even the elusive narwhal. Plus, the Northern Lights here? Absolutely magical.

6. The Seychelles – The Maldives’ Lesser-Known Cousin

Why Visit?

The Maldives may get all the glory, but the Seychelles offer the same level of paradise—without the tourist crowds. Think powder-white beaches, lush jungles, and crystal-clear waters that seem almost too perfect to be real.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Silversea and Ponant operate exclusive cruises in this region, offering private island visits, snorkeling with giant tortoises, and sunset dining under the stars. If you’re searching for romance and seclusion, look no further.

7. Madagascar – Wildlife Like Nowhere Else

Why Visit?

Madagascar is a land of extremes—baobab trees that look straight out of a Dr. Seuss book, lemurs dancing in the treetops, and beaches with waters so clear they seem like liquid glass.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Expedition-style luxury cruises like those from Crystal and Silversea bring you face to face with Madagascar’s iconic wildlife while ensuring that every comfort is met. When you’re not spotting rare species, you’ll be enjoying exquisite onboard dining and spa treatments.

8. The Galápagos Islands – A True Luxury in Ecotourism

Why Visit?

Sure, the Galápagos are well-known, but they’re still one of the most untouched and magical places you can visit. These islands remain one of the world’s premier destinations for wildlife encounters, where you can snorkel with sea lions, walk among giant tortoises, and experience nature practically unchanged by humans.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Unlike traditional cruises, Galápagos expeditions (via companies like Celebrity Cruises and Silversea) limit passenger numbers to ensure minimal environmental impact. Expect guided wildlife excursions, glass-bottom boat tours, and evenings spent enjoying five-star meals under the stars.

9. The Azores – Europe’s Hidden Eden

Why Visit?

The Azores are often called the "Hawaii of Europe," thanks to their lush volcanic landscapes, steaming thermal pools, and jaw-dropping coastlines. Despite this, they remain refreshingly uncrowded.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Boutique cruise lines like Windstar and Oceania offer unique itineraries to these Portuguese islands, where you can hike through volcanic craters, taste local wines, and soak in natural hot springs—all in one day!

10. Greenland’s Remote Fjords – The Final Frontier

Why Visit?

If you think Iceland is breathtaking, wait until you see Greenland’s untouched fjords. This is one of the last true wild frontiers on Earth, where towering icebergs, colorful Inuit villages, and rugged landscapes dominate the scenery.

What to Expect on a Luxury Cruise?

Luxury expedition cruises like Aurora Expeditions and Hurtigruten take small groups through these icy waters in search of Arctic wildlife and awe-inspiring landscapes. You’ll experience kayaking between glaciers and even the possibility of spotting a rare polar bear.
